JOB SUMMARY
DevOps Engineer has a passion for deploying software solutions that use the most current technologies and improve the customers' experience. Responsible for both divisional and national product deployments, and supports server software installations performed by development, test, and deployment teams. Perform production support tasks including troubleshooting of system and data issues for both divisional and national systems. First line of contact for production issues.

MAJOR D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ES
Actively and consistently supports all efforts to simplify and enhance the customer experience.
Work with developers, testers, and deployment teams to create software deployment plans.
Write and update automated scripts for installation of server software products.
Configure necessary hardware/virtual machines.
Deploy code in cloud environments.
Work with developers and hardware teams to update infrastructure and OS for applications.
Perform lab installations and upgrades of server software products.
Work with developers and infrastructure teams to install or upgrade third party software.
Monitor systems performance, reliability, and daily data processing.
Participate in project-related stand-up meetings.
Review and provide feedback for all external facing user documentation, including on-line help.
Provide documentation support as necessary.

REQUIRED QUALIFICATIONS
Required Skills/Abilities and Knowledge

Ability to read, write, speak and understand English
Extensive experience packaging and delivering software to a production environment.
Well-versed in automating software deployments using tools (Puppet, Chef, Python, Ansible).
Familiar with technology (inputs, outputs, and processing flows), and ability to clearly communicate that knowledge. Ability to problem solve, identifying and resolving complex issues as part of a team.
Experience with software source control tools (Perforce, GitHub).
Experience with Linux shell scripting environments like bash. Experience in AWS, Containers.
Ability to write clear technical documentation for use by developers and testers.
Ability to work under limited direction, and handle multiple assignments simultaneously.
Demonstrated verbal and written communication skills.
Thorough understanding of the Agile Software Development Lifecycle (SDLC).
Demonstrated in-depth leadership with ability to facilitate team consensus, and interact with both leadership and implementation teams.

Required Education
Bachelor's Degree or technical field or work experience

Required Related Work Experience and Number of Years
Dynamic scripting languages - 3
Deploying software - 3
Linux or other Unix systems - 3
